The age old Chinese practice of acupunture has gained immense
popularity in recent times. This eastern technique has now spread
over the west and the rest of the world making it a formal practice
amongst other sorts of medical practices. Many formal training
schools have been opened for this purpose
(A)Information about the school:
Arizona School of Acupunture and
Oriental Medicine A reputed name amongst these schools is the above mentioned college.
Their main aim is to produce best practitioners of this field and
other oriental medicine techniques. Under expert guidance they aim
to produce highly qualified doctors who will contribute in making
Accupuncture a trusted and valued form of health care.
(B) Different programs of that school The institute is currently offering three programs to the public Master in Acupuncture and Oriental Medicine Master in Acupuncture
Certificate in Asian bodywork therapy/tuina
